What’s the biggest difference between Xifaxan vs “generic rifaximin” prices?

Even if the active ingredient is the same (rifaximin), the practical cost difference often comes from:
- Which specific strength/formulation you’re getting
- Whether it’s a direct substitution at the pharmacy
- Insurance tiering and prior authorization rules
- Available manufacturer/wholesaler pricing at the time of dispensing

Because “generic” can still mean different rifaximin strengths, it helps to confirm the exact product your prescription says.

Can I use any rifaximin generic, or does it have to match my Xifaxan label?

For rifaximin, label and dosing matter. A “generic rifaximin” product that is the right strength may still not match your specific approved indication or dosing schedule if the regimen differs by use case. Your pharmacy can help confirm the exact NDC/product that matches your prescription.
